Position Description :
Manages overseas and coordinates all facets of the pre-construction bid and award construction and close-out phase of all assigned projectsReviews pre-construction documents and submits comments to Designer as necessaryPlans organizes and prepares reports to upper management with respect to the status and / or progress of the projectsCoordinates with all pertinent public agencies during pre-construction and construction to comply with all off-site work; coordinates with various District and Project staffManages both the project budget and schedule to meet the Districts qualitative standards; monitors project budget on a monthly basis and ensures that the budget accurately reflects the project status / progressManages the daily activities of the contractor reviews contractors construction schedules and submittals and coordinates responses to the contractors inquiries through the Requests for Clarifications (RFC) and other related documentsReviews substitution submittals from contractors to ensure specification and / or District requirements are complied withReceives reviews and negotiates Contractor Change Order Proposal(s) to achieve a fair & reasonable price in accordance with the General Conditions; reviews and addresses any and allSchedule impacts in accordance with the project specifications in a timely mannerReviews the process and monitors payments for the contractor architects engineers and any other pertinent partiesAdministers provisions of Professional Service Agreements between Architects and the DistrictCoordinates District delivery of related fixtures furniture and equipmentMonitors and manages project close-out with respect to project certification with the Division ofState Architects (DSA) and project financial close outPerform other related duties assignedMinimum Required Qualifications :
